6.3.4 Reset Continuous (RCT) trigger mode
The RCT mode operates like EPS (edge preselect) mode with smearless function. An
external trigger pulse will immediately stop the video read out, reset and restart the
exposure, then operate as normal mode until the next trigger. After the trigger pulse is
input, a fast dump read out is performed. In the CM-040MCL/ CB-040MCL, this period is
6.77ms which is 215L. The exposure time is determined by the pre-set shutter speed. If no
further trigger pulses are applied, the camera will continue in normal mode and the video
signal is not output. The fast dump read out has the same effect as “smearless read out”.
Smear over highlight areas is reduced for the trigger frame. The reset continuous trigger
mode makes it possible to use triggering in conjunction with a lens with video controlled
iris.
